Hampton challenges and develops young minds, allowing pupils to progress as individuals in a kind and supportive environment where contributing to wider society is engrained in the culture. The Development Office has been in place since the establishment of the Fitzwygram Foundation in 2016.
Over this period, it has built up strong relationships within the School community and established excellent fundraising foundations. The primary focus has been on raising funds for the Fitzwygram Foundation to provide additional free places at the School; currently 107 Senior School pupils attend on free places, 18 funded by the Foundation.
